Torrents create deep valleys from a few tens of meters to a few hundred meters in height, and during the season of fresh green and autumn leaves, you can enjoy majestic valley beauty and mountain beauty. To get a view of the Iya-kei landscape, get off at the bus stop: Iya Onsen.
